Over at Entertainment Weekly, Anthony Breznican gets the exclusive that in addition to the new producers being added to the this year’s Oscars, there will be TWO hosts. David Hill told Breznican, “There will be multiple hosts for sure – there will be two.” Breznican theorizes that the reason they’re saying two is because they already have two people in mind before announcing them. Amy Poehler and Tina Fey (whose contracts were up with the Golden Globes) are mentioned, as are Comedy Central’s Keegan-Michael Key and Jordan Peele.
